> What's the currently recommended way to upgrade from XFree86 3.x to 4.x? I 
> remember last year seeing recommendations to ininstall XFree86 3.x, 
> uninstall all apps using X that you might have, delete /usr/X11R6/bin, and 
> then install XFree86 4.x.
> 
> Is this still the recommended way to avoid problems

Yes.  In fact you should remove /usr/X11R6 entirely to get rid of
stale files (which may interfere with X 4.x applications)
